Web12 de set. de 2024 · The USDA gives storing open tin cans in the fridge the green light. Official verbiage from the USDA.gov website states: Unused portions of canned food may be refrigerated in the can, but to preserve optimum quality and flavor, place the unused portion in a glass or plastic storage container.
